Description

Evil pixie, Opal Koboi is back and she's more dangerous than ever. This time she doesn't just want power over the fairy people, this time she wants the lot. Everyone is under threat - humans and fairies alike. Captain Holly Short is the only fairy with a hope of stopping her, but as Holly knows, it takes one genius criminal.
